Therapeutic Approaches and Online Care
Joanne draws on client-centered therapy to create a warm, nonjudgmental space where the client’s perspective guides the work; this approach emphasizes empathy and collaboration and is helpful for relationship concerns, life transitions, and building self-understanding.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) is used to identify and shift unhelpful thinking and behavior patterns; CBT works well for stress, anxiety, depression, and problem-focused goals by teaching practical coping skills. Joanne also incorporates Eye Movement Desensitization and Reprocessing (EMDR) when trauma or painful memories interfere with daily functioning; EMDR supports processing distressing memories to reduce their emotional impact.Choosing the right approach is part of the therapeutic process. Joanne works collaboratively with each person to match methods to their goals, preferences, and the nature of the challenges they bring, adjusting the plan as progress unfolds.
